osmo-cc-misdn-endpoint/src/libmisdn/timer.h

20 lines
410 B
C

#ifndef _MISDN_TIMER_H
#define _MISDN_TIMER_H
#include "../libtimer/timer.h"
#if 0
#define timer_list timer
#define timer_setup(ti, fu, flags) timer_init(ti, fu, NULL)
#define add_timer timer_start
#define del_timer timer_stop
#define timer_pending timer_running
#endif
#define from_timer(var, callback_timer, timer_fieldname) \
container_of(callback_timer, typeof(*var), timer_fieldname)
#endif